COVID-19 Vaccination for Children Age 5 and Older

Dear St. Paul Families,
As I’m sure you are aware, COVID-19 vaccination is now authorized by Health Canada for children age 5 and older.  Having school-aged children vaccinated protects them, and everyone around them, and will allow schools to return to normal functioning.
